- Jak odesíláte data formuláře?
- Jak mohu odeslat data formuláře v požadavku POST?
- Co jsou data formuláře v požadavku POST?
- Kam směřují data formulářů HTML?
- Jak odešlete soubor pomocí dat vícedílného formuláře?
- Kdy mám použít JSON nebo data formuláře?
- Existují nějaká omezení při používání požadavku GET k odesílání dat na server?
- Jak předáváte údaje formuláře na těle žádosti?
- Jak používáte data vícedílného formuláře?
- Mohu použít údaje z formuláře?
- Jaký je rozdíl mezi put a post v REST API?
- Jaký je rozdíl mezi HTTP GET a POST?
Jak odesíláte data formuláře?
Atribut metody určuje, jak odeslat data formuláře (data formuláře se odešlou na stránku uvedenou v atributu akce). Data formuláře lze zaslat jako proměnné adresy URL (s metodou = "get") nebo jako HTTP post transakce (s metodou = "post"). Notes on GET: Appends form-data into the URL in name / value pair.
Jak mohu odeslat data formuláře v požadavku POST?
Odesílejte data pomocí metody POST
- Soubory a binární data můžete odeslat přímo na server Media Server pomocí požadavku POST. ...
- Data, která odešlete v požadavku POST, musí splňovat konkrétní požadavky na formátování. ...
- Typ obsahu application / x-www-form-urlencoded popisuje data formuláře, která se odesílají v jednom bloku v těle zprávy HTTP.
Co jsou data formuláře v požadavku POST?
Metoda HTTP POST odesílá data na server. Typ těla požadavku je označen záhlaví Content-Type. ... multipart / form-data: každá hodnota je odeslána jako blok dat („část těla“), přičemž každou část odděluje oddělovač definovaný uživatelským agentem („hranice“).
Kam směřují data formulářů HTML?
Data pro odeslání formuláře se odešlou na webový server
Jakmile návštěvník odešle formulář, data formuláře se odešlou na webový server. Autor formuláře musí ve formuláři uvést „akční“ adresu URL, která informuje prohlížeč, kam má odeslat údaje o odeslání formuláře.
Jak odešlete soubor pomocí dat vícedílného formuláře?
Při vytváření vícedílného formuláře postupujte podle těchto pravidel:
- Ve značce formuláře zadejte atribut enctype = "multipart / form-data".
- Přidejte atribut name do jedné značky typu input = "file".
- NEPŘIDÁVEJTE atribut name k žádnému jinému tagu vstupu, výběru nebo textové oblasti.
Kdy mám použít JSON nebo data formuláře?
Data formuláře jsou vhodná pro odesílání dat, zvláště pokud chceme posílat soubory. Ale pro text a čísla nepotřebujeme data formuláře, abychom je mohli přenášet, protože - u většiny frameworků - můžeme přenášet JSON pouhým získáním dat z něj přímo na straně klienta.
Existují nějaká omezení při používání požadavku GET k odesílání dat na server?
Nevýhody GET
GET nelze použít k odesílání wordových dokumentů nebo obrázků. Požadavky GET lze použít pouze k načtení dat. Metodu GET nelze použít k předávání citlivých informací, jako jsou uživatelská jména a hesla. Délka adresy URL je omezená.
Jak předáváte údaje formuláře na těle žádosti?
Nastavte atribut metody na POST, protože obsah souboru nelze vložit do parametrů adresy URL. Nastavte hodnotu enctype na multipart / form-data, protože data budou rozdělena na více částí, jednu pro každý soubor plus jednu pro textová data obsažená v těle formuláře (pokud je do formuláře zadán také text).
Jak používáte data vícedílného formuláře?
použijte vícedílné / formulářové údaje, pokud váš formulář nějaké obsahuje <typ vstupu = "soubor"> elementy. jinak můžete použít vícedílné / form-data nebo application / x-www-form-urlencoded, ale application / x-www-form-urlencoded bude efektivnější.
Mohu použít údaje z formuláře?
Objekty FormData se používají k zachycení formuláře HTML a jeho odeslání pomocí načtení nebo jiné síťové metody. Můžeme buď vytvořit novou FormData (formulář) z formuláře HTML, nebo vytvořit objekt bez formuláře vůbec a poté připojit pole pomocí metod: formData. připojit (jméno, hodnota)
Jaký je rozdíl mezi put a post v REST API?
Metoda PUT je volání, když musíte upravit jeden prostředek, který je již součástí kolekce prostředků. Metoda POST je volání, když musíte přidat podřízený prostředek do kolekce prostředků. RFC-2616 zobrazuje, že metoda PUT odesílá požadavek na uzavřenou entitu uloženou v zadaném identifikátoru URI požadavku.
Jaký je rozdíl mezi HTTP GET a POST?
GET se používá k prohlížení něčeho beze změny, zatímco POST se používá ke změně něčeho. Například vyhledávací stránka by měla používat GET k získávání dat, zatímco formulář, který mění vaše heslo, by měl používat POST . V zásadě se GET používá k načtení vzdálených dat a POST se používá k vložení / aktualizaci vzdálených dat.